SUMMERVILLE, S.C. Some of Jeb Bushs most steadfast allies think Saturday might be the end.
Donors, who poured millions into his campaign and super PAC, have stopped giving one refusing a direct request to raise $1 million this week. Bush himself is hitting the phones, pleading for patience with his most influential supporters. And even some of his confidants are suddenly dejected after a dispiriting week capped off by South Carolina Governor Nikki Haley rejecting Bush in favor of Marco Rubio.

The Bush team had been banking on a strong week, believing their candidates first solid debate performance last weekend would move the numbers in South Carolina. They thought bringing in George W. Bush on Monday night would generate more enthusiasm and positive earned media than it did. They held out hope that the former president could convince Haley, whod hedged on backing Rubio after his slip in New Hampshire, to support a fellow governor.
But none of it panned out.
